What age is Percy Jackson for?

Common Sense Media (my go-to spot for judging what media is appropriate for what age of kids) rates the Percy Jackson books as for kids aged 9–10.

What is the target audience for Percy Jackson?

Though the target audience for the series is 9 to 12 year-olds, I would recommend it for mature preteens to younger teenagers. It would be a good idea to watch the film adaptation of Percy Jackson and The Lightning Thief as a point for comparison.

What grade is Percy Jackson in the first book?

He started The Lightning Thief in grade 6 and at age 12. He also starts The Sea of Monsters in grade 7 and at age 13.

How old is will solace?

William Andrew Solace is a fifteen year old Greek demigod, the son of Apollo and Naomi Solace. He is the current head counselor of Apollo's Cabin and a prominent healer at Camp Half-Blood.

Is Percy Jackson Rated PG?

Why is Percy Jackson & the Olympians: The Lightning Thief rated PG? The MPAA rated Percy Jackson & the Olympians: The Lightning Thief PG for action violence and peril, some scary images and suggestive material, and mild language.

Who is Percy Jackson's best friend?

Grover Underwood is a satyr and Percy Jackson's best friend. He has found the four most powerful Greek demigods of the century: Percy Jackson (son of Poseidon), Thalia Grace (daughter of Zeus), and Nico and Bianca di Angelo (children of Hades).

What age group is Magnus chase for?

The Magnus Chase reading level and age rating for the trilogy is around 10+. However, my son started reading this series at around nine years old. Age ratings are always flexible and depend on your child's interest level and reading needs.
